- - Inspect Regularly - Check for broken or loose boards and damaged posts to prevent further deterioration.
- - Use Proper Tools - Utilize appropriate fencing tools like hammers, staples, and wire cutters for efficient repairs.
- - Replace Damaged Sections - Remove and replace broken or rotted boards and posts promptly to ensure safety.
- - Secure Posts Firmly - Ensure posts are set deep enough and stabilized with concrete or gravel for durability.
- - Maintain Clear Boundaries - Keep the fence free of debris and vegetation to prevent damage and facilitate inspections.
Horse fence repair work generally involves inspecting existing fencing for damage or wear, replacing or reinforcing broken or weakened sections, and ensuring the fence remains secure and functional to contain horses safely. This process may include tasks such as repairing or installing posts, replacing damaged rails or boards, tightening or replacing wire mesh, and addressing any issues with gates or hardware. When evaluating requests, details such as the type of fencing material, the extent of damage, the length of fencing to be repaired, accessibility of the site, and any specific safety or security concerns are helpful in determining the scope of work, required materials, and estimated time and costs for completion.
